Irrigation Minister T Harish Rao has reiterated that that the Telangana Government would complete Palamuru Lift Irrigation and Dindi Irrigation projects on war footing basis.
Addressing a press conference here on Sunday, Harish Rao strongly criticised the objections being raised by Andhra Pradesh Government over the construction of Palamuru and Dindi projects. He said that the AP Government has formally lodged a complaint with the Centre and sought its intervention to stop the projects. He made it clear that the projects were not new and both were initiated during the previous Congress regime.
While the Dindi project granted administrative sanction for Dindi Project in 2007, the previous Kiran Kumar Reddy cleared Palamuru project and even sanctioned funds for the same. He said that the Telangana Government need not seek fresh permissions for the same. He asked whether the Andhra Pradesh Government took permissions for all the ongoing projects in the State.
The Minister said that the Telangana Government would go ahead with both the projects irrespective of objections being raised by the AP. He also asked Telangana TDP leaders to clarify their stand on the issue. (INN)
